This market refers to the table tennis match between Yidi Wang and Sabine Winter in a WTT event, scheduled for February 27 at 6:15AM ET.
This market will resolve to 'Wang' if Yidi Wang wins against Sabine Winter.
This market will resolve to 'Winter' if Sabine Winter wins against Yidi Wang.
If the match is canceled (not played at all), ends in a tie, or is delayed beyond 7 days from the scheduled date without a winner determined, this market will resolve to 50-50.
If the match begins but is not completed, and one player advances due to the opponent's retirement, default, or disqualification, this market will resolve to the player who advances.
If the match ends in a walkover (player withdraws before the start and the other advances automatically), this market will resolve to 50-50.
The primary resolution source for this market is the official statistics of the event as recognized by the governing body or event organizers. However, if the governing body or event organizers have not published final match statistics within 2 hours after the event’s conclusion, a consensus of credible reporting may be used instead.
